<p class="releaseDateline">Birmingham, UK (PRWEB) December 07, 2011 </p>
<p> Packt recently published its second book on Google SketchUp titled, &#8220;Google SketchUp for Game Design: Beginner&#8217;s Guide.&#8221; Through this book, author Robin de Jongh leads the beginner through the creation of a realistic 3D game world, complete with textures, levels, and props. The book shows newcomers to game development how to import their game art to game engines such as Unity 3D, alongside advice on how to sell low polygon 3D objects in game asset stores. There is also detailed guidance on photo-texturing models for ultra realism.</p>
<p>&#13;</p>
<p>SketchUp is a hugely popular 3D modeling program marketed by Google and originally designed for architectural, civil, and mechanical engineers. Due to its ease of use and powerful tools, it is increasingly adopted by filmmakers and game developers. In 2006, Google announced the free to download version of Google SketchUp. The program, which is designed for ease of use, even allows for the placement of 3D models within Google Earth. Google&#8217;s 3D Warehouse enables SketchUp users to search for, download and contribute free models.</p>
<p>&#13;</p>
<p>Google SketchUp for Game Design: Beginner&#8217;s Guide provides readers with simple steps to model realistic 3D environments, levels and props with SketchUp and Unity 3D. Readers will learn how to create cars, buildings, terrain, tools and the ubiquitous kind of props found in every 3D game, such as barrels, fencing and wooden pallets. The book acts as an aid in setting up a game level in Unity 3D creating a fully functional first person walk-around level.</p>
<p>&#13;</p>
<p>The book enables designers to create &#8216;game ready&#8217; textures from photos, discover tools for game-level and asset creation, and sculpt rough terrains using easy Sandbox tools in SketchUp. This beginner&#8217;s guide takes the reader through modeling a 3D automobile with advanced tricks and techniques,  adding lighting, and enabling anyone to walk around in their game level. The techniques learned in the book can be applied to importing one&#8217;s game art into any freely available professional game engine like Unity 3D, Panda3D, Ogre, CryENGINE, Unreal Development Kit and Blender Game Engine.</p>
<p>&#13;</p>
<p>The book is written for anyone who wants to create entire 3D worlds to play online or install on a PC or Mac. It also targets people who wish to create new levels and assets to sell in game asset stores, or to use in visualization or computer animation. <p>I&#8217;m sure whoever has been seeing my videos for a while can remember my FPS Tutorials on Unity 3D. Well, since i&#8217;ve run out of ideas of sequels for the FPS tutorial series, i&#8217;ve switched to create tutorials on making a 3rd Person video game in Unity 3D, the free game engine. For those who don&#8217;t know, Unity 3D is a free game engine where you can create your own 3D games easily and for free. You can check out more information here &#8211; unity3d.com If you are interested, you can upgrade to the PRO version which has real-time shadows and graphic enhancements and loads of more features but it will come at a large price. So, i&#8217;ve switched to the 3rd Person tutorials because my game, Lost Worlds, is now being switched to 3rd Person Mode. So i decided to make a tutorial on it as well This also includes another tutorial on how to import your rigged-character from 3Ds Max into Unity 3D. I&#8217;l show you in 3Ds Max some fixes and adjustments you&#8217;ll need to make before importing your character into Unity 3D. By the way, for your convenience, i&#8217;ve created a read-made package which includes a ready-made player, ready to be used with Unity 3D, to get started with you 3rd Person game without anything to worry. The package also includes a 3rd Person script thanks to Unity Wiki for use with your 3rd Person model as well, as well as a stock player model if you want to learn on your own. <p class="releaseDateline">Durham, NC (PRWEB) November 22, 2010 </p>
<p> 3DMedia Corporation recently released version 2.0 of its PC software product, 3DComposer.  3DComposer is a tool that allows users to create 3D photos using their existing digital cameras.  These 3D photos can be displayed on 3D-capable computer monitors or TVs.  3DComposer is designed to be very simple to use, so even novice photographers can easily create 3D images.  &#8220;We believe giving consumers the power to create their own 3D content will inspire them to embrace 3D technology,&#8221; said Jason Hurst, General Manager of PC Products at 3DMedia.  &#8220;This release underscores 3DMedia&#8217;s continued commitment to delivering the highest quality 3D creation technology.&#8221;  A free trial of the 3DComposer software can be downloaded at 3dcomposer.com.</p>
<p>&#13;</p>
<p>3D TVs and PCs are arriving in the market in greater numbers, but many potential buyers find the limited 3D content that is currently available to be a deal breaker.  The number of 3D movie titles available on Blu-ray is still fairly small, and there have been only a few 3D broadcasts.  Converting 2D content to 3D has been unsatisfying for many viewers due to the relatively poor image quality.  Although video provides the ultimate 3D experience, personal 3D video will take years to reach target quality levels.  However, consumers can create high-quality, fully immersive 3D today via 3D photography, which has generated a surge of interest.  &#8220;3D photographs provide an engaging viewing experience, and 3D creates new possibilities for photographers at any skill level,&#8221; said Hurst.  &#8220;Creating high-quality 3D pictures gives people another way to enjoy their 3D HDTV or PC, and is possible even using standard cameras.&#8221;  3DMedia&#8217;s technologies can also be licensed for incorporating into consumer electronics devices such as cameras, mobile phones, and HDTVs to create 3D-capable products.  3DMedia offers technologies that can be embedded in cameras to make the process of taking 3D pictures even easier.  Enabling consumers to create 3D content using their existing cameras will help to quickly generate large amounts of content and further solidify 3D as the preferred way to view images and videos in the future.</p>
<p>&#13;</p>
<p>Version 2.0 of 3DComposer includes many additional features and enhancements.  It now comes packaged with 3DMediaViewer, which is a PC application that allows users to view 3D photos created with 3DComposer on their 3D-capable monitors.  3DComposer can now create 3D image files in MPO format for compatibility with some HDTVs and other viewing applications.  3DComposer version 2.0 includes advanced 3D creation capabilities that improve the quality of the 3D experience.</p>
<p>&#13;</p>
<p>About 3DMedia:&#13;<br />
<br />3DMedia Corporation develops technologies to create, view, and distribute 3D content.  3DMedia&#8217;s technologies address the problem of 3D content generation, which is by all accounts the biggest obstacle to consumer adoption of 3D.  These 3D technologies are available for licensing and incorporation into consumer products such as cameras, mobile phones, HDTVs, and PCs.  By providing users with the means to experience and control high-quality 3D content, 3DMedia&#8217;s technologies are a key enabler for the proliferation of 3D products in the consumer market.
